AngularJS是一种流行的前端开发框架,它使用双向数据绑定的方式将数据模型与视图进行关联。当我们想要将价格绑定到视图时,可以通过以下步骤实现:
<input type="text" ng-model="price">
这样,当用户在输入框中输入价格时,AngularJS会自动将输入的值与price变量进行双向绑定。
app.controller('myController', function($scope) {
$scope.price = 0;
});
这样,我们就在控制器中创建了一个名为price的变量,并将其初始值设置为0。
<p>价格:{{ price }}</p>
这样,当用户在输入框中输入价格时,视图中展示的价格也会实时更新。
通过以上步骤,我们成功地将价格与视图进行了绑定。当用户输入价格时,视图会自动更新,反之亦然。这种双向数据绑定的特性使得AngularJS在前端开发中非常强大和便捷。
在腾讯云的产品中,可以使用腾讯云的云服务器(CVM)来部署和运行AngularJS应用。腾讯云的云服务器提供了稳定可靠的计算资源,可以满足前端开发和后端开发的需求。您可以通过以下链接了解更多关于腾讯云云服务器的信息: https://cloud.tencent.com/product/cvm
另外,腾讯云还提供了云数据库MySQL和云数据库MongoDB等数据库产品,可以用于存储和管理应用程序的数据。您可以通过以下链接了解更多关于腾讯云云数据库的信息: https://cloud.tencent.com/product/cdb
总结:通过AngularJS的双向数据绑定特性,我们可以轻松地将价格与视图进行绑定,实现实时更新。腾讯云的云服务器和云数据库等产品可以为我们提供稳定可靠的基础设施和数据存储,帮助我们构建和部署AngularJS应用。
领取专属 10元无门槛券
手把手带您无忧上云